Aramark Healthcare+ is seeking candidates for a Food Service Director position. This Food Service Director position will focus on patient services. Plans, administers and directs all unit activities related to patient food service operations, including Aramark Healthcare+ and client financial accountability, and compliance with the standards established by Aramark Healthcare+, regulatory agencies and client. Directs the patient feeding process, quality assurance and drives patient satisfaction scores and nursing relationships. Establishes and maintains effective working relationships with other departments to provide a unified food service experience for patients, residents, visitors and employees.
• Participate in planning and executing consistent nutrition and patient communications and strategies and serve as a nutrition/patient resource across a multi-site component or highly complex healthcare facility.
• Create and manage a network of thought leaders to support nutrition issues and strategies across the component.
• Manage and control resources and materials to ensure quality, adequacy of supply, and cost control within budgetary guidelines.
• Directs patient food service activities, complying with established standards inc. the patient feeding program and delivery of trays to patient units.
• Leads patient service managers, supervisors and staff to ensure meals are properly prepared and delivered to patients
• Owns the 'Adopt a Floor' program and ensures rounding is conducted on patients/departments
• Oversees the diet office and the service ambassador program
• Records safety and sanitation compliance

• Requires 3-5 years of food service management experience.
•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ience
• Healthcare Food Service experience required.
• Must be a self starter with the ability to work with minimal supervision.
• Experience managing, motivating and engaging a large workforce.
• Proficiency with Microsoft Office programs required.
• Excellent interpersonal, customer services and organizational skills required.
• A college education in Nutrition or Dietetics preferred.
